Downtown Pittsburgh
Abundant dining options, interesting museums and live music are just a few top things to explore in Downtown Pittsburgh. A visit to PPG Paints Arena or Benedum Center might round out your trip, and you can jump aboard the metro at Wood Street Station or Steel Plaza Station to get around town.

Best time to visit Pittsburgh
Looking to avoid the rainy, cloudy, or uncomfortably hot or cold months? Our table below will help you find the perfect time for your visit to Pittsburgh . Here you will find a year-round average temperature of 11.3°C, reaching a peak of 23.3°C in July, its warmest month, and dropping to an average low of -1.9°C in January, the coolest month. The annual rainfall averages 116.8mm, with June experiencing the heaviest showers, while November is the driest month.
